 * Hello,
    I am currently having an issue when adding events. When trying to view
   the event I have a php error: Fatal error: Call to a member function get_location()
   on a non-objject in /home/masjidze/public_html/wp-content/themes/MZI/single-event.
   php on line 48
 * This occurs when filling in the location details and also when checking the box
   of this event has no location.

 * Hi,
 * Sounds like there’s a problem in a custom template. If you remove or rename the
   single-event.php template does the problem go away?

 * I mean to remove the single-event.php template from your theme. That’s not a 
   standard Events Manager template and it looks like it’s causing the error message
   you’re seeing.
 * Removing it will force Events Manager to use the template supplied with the plugin.
